Class MicrosoftCachingOptionsBuilderExtensions
- Namespace
- Apizr
- Assembly
- Apizr.Extensions.Microsoft.Caching.dll
Microsoft Caching options builder extensions
public static class MicrosoftCachingOptionsBuilderExtensions
- Inheritance
-
MicrosoftCachingOptionsBuilderExtensions
- Inherited Members
Methods
WithDistributedCacheHandler<TBuilder, TCache>(TBuilder)
Use any registered IDistributedCache implementation
public static TBuilder WithDistributedCacheHandler<TBuilder, TCache>(this TBuilder builder) where TBuilder : IApizrExtendedCommonOptionsBuilderBase
Parameters
builder
TBuilder
Returns
- TBuilder
Type Parameters
TBuilder
TCache
WithInMemoryCacheHandler<TBuilder>(TBuilder)
Use any registered IMemoryCache implementation
public static TBuilder WithInMemoryCacheHandler<TBuilder>(this TBuilder builder) where TBuilder : IApizrExtendedCommonOptionsBuilderBase
Parameters
builder
TBuilder
Returns
- TBuilder
Type Parameters
TBuilder